Meet Qld’s female superstars of STEM

Science and Technology Australia chief executive Misha Schubert said the Superstars of STEM program supports women to become expert commentators in the media in a bid to smash stereotypes of what a scientist, technologist, engineer or mathematician looks like.“It’s hard to be what you can’t see. Women are still seriously under-represented in STEM,” Ms Schubert said.
